Fig. 42. Coptoprepes valdiviensis, n. sp. A. Male palp, ventral view (holotype). B. Same, retrolateral view: arrow points to retrolateral apical notch on cymbium fitting MA. C. Male copulatory bulb, expanded (Llanquihue, NE Puerto Montt). D. Epigyne, ventral view (paratype). E. Same, cleared, dorsal view. Scale bars = 0.2 mm. (C1 = primary conductor; C2 = secondary conductor; E = embolus; MA = median apophysis; PMA = paramedian apophysis.)

FIGURE 25. a Phylogenetic hypothesis of Coptoprepes species and outgroups. Support values for groups expressed as Bremer support in units of fit x 100 (BS, top left) and GC frequency differences (bottom) for the tribe Amaurobioidini. Groups without values do not appear in the majority frequency differences tree. Only the basal branch is shown for outgroup genera with more than one species (indicated by "spp."). Constant of concavity K = 6, Fit: 75.82551, length: 1056. b Detail of the tree, showing Bremer support values after the pruning of Coptoprepes eden, known by the female only; increased support values are underlined.

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
